Output 86e4f217ae775cb6b0fab8963da5ece97269934f0a464ee5a0fa0d16a41a3864:22

value
116595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6cca6137b4b520558c4d73ac8567c0cc4980b58 OP_EQUAL
address
3JMa4hZw8wiHR3ArpgQwSkKzhWXVGPTFxD
transaction
86e4f217ae775cb6b0fab8963da5ece97269934f0a464ee5a0fa0d16a41a3864
spent
true